What to Consider Before Buying a Solid State Drive
A Solid State Drive is more than just an item; it’s a key solution for transforming your computer’s responsiveness. Unlike traditional Hard Disk Drives (HDDs) with their spinning platters and moving read/write heads, an SSD uses flash memory, allowing for near-instantaneous access to data. This translates to dramatically faster boot times, quicker application launches, and, most importantly for our purposes, drastically reduced game loading screens. The primary benefit is the elimination of waiting. By migrating your operating system and most-used applications to an SSD, you fundamentally change your day-to-day interaction with your machine, making everything feel snappier and more fluid. For gamers, this means less time staring at loading tips and more time in the action.
The ideal customer for a high-performance NVMe SSD like this is someone facing the frustrating lag of an older system. This includes gamers looking to minimise stutter and load times, content creators working with large video or photo files, and general power users who want a seamless, wait-free experience. However, this type of drive might not be suitable for those who only use their computer for basic web browsing and email, as the performance benefits would be less noticeable. It’s also not the best choice for users with very old motherboards that lack an M.2 slot. In those cases, a 2.5-inch SATA SSD would be a more compatible and cost-effective upgrade, providing a significant boost over an HDD without requiring a complete system overhaul.
Before investing, consider these crucial points in detail:
- Interface & Form Factor: Not all SSDs are created equal. The most common form factors are 2.5-inch SATA and M.2. The WD_BLACK SN770 2TB NVMe M.2 SSD uses the M.2 2280 form factor, which looks like a small stick of RAM and plugs directly into the motherboard. Crucially, it uses the NVMe protocol over a PCIe Gen4 interface, offering speeds many times faster than the older SATA interface. Before buying, you must confirm your motherboard has a compatible M.2 slot and, ideally, supports PCIe Gen4 to unlock the drive’s full potential.
- Capacity & Performance: How much space do you need? With major game titles now regularly exceeding 100GB, a 1TB drive can fill up surprisingly fast. A 2TB capacity, as offered here, provides ample breathing room for your operating system, key applications, and a healthy library of games without constant juggling. Performance is measured in sequential read/write speeds (MB/s). With up to 5,150 MB/s read and 4,850 MB/s write, this drive sits in a very competitive spot for PCIe Gen4 performance, ensuring lightning-fast data access.
- DRAM Cache & Endurance: Some high-end NVMe drives include a DRAM cache to speed up access to the drive’s mapping table. The SN770 is a DRAM-less drive, which helps keep costs down. It compensates for this by using Host Memory Buffer (HMB) technology, which allows it to use a small portion of your system’s RAM as a cache. For gaming and most consumer workloads, this is a very effective solution. Endurance, measured in Terabytes Written (TBW), indicates how much data can be written to the drive over its lifetime. Look for a high TBW rating and a long warranty (the SN770 comes with a solid 5-year warranty) for peace of mind.
- Thermal Management & Software: High-performance NVMe drives can generate significant heat. While the SN770 is designed for efficiency and doesn’t include a heatsink, many motherboards now come with their own M.2 heatsinks. If yours doesn’t, or if you’re installing it in a cramped laptop, a cheap aftermarket heatsink can be a worthwhile investment to prevent thermal throttling. Also, consider the manufacturer’s software. Western Digital provides the WD_BLACK Dashboard, a useful tool for monitoring drive health, updating firmware, and enabling a “Gaming Mode” to optimize performance.

Installation and Setup: A 5-Minute Upgrade Path
For anyone who has built or upgraded a PC in the last few years, installing an M.2 drive is refreshingly simple, and the SN770 is no exception. After powering down and grounding ourselves, we located a free M.2 slot on our test bench motherboard. The drive slides into the angled connector with minimal effort, and then it’s just a matter of pressing it down flat against the motherboard and securing it with a single M.2 screw. As we and other users discovered, this screw isn’t in the box. This is standard practice, as motherboard manufacturers provide them, but it can be an annoying “gotcha” if you’ve misplaced the tiny bag of hardware that came with your board. A quick search online for an “M.2 screw kit” can solve this cheaply if needed.
Once physically installed, the system recognized it immediately in the BIOS. Booting into Windows, a quick trip to Disk Management was all it took to initialize and format the drive, making the full 2TB of space available. We then downloaded the WD_BLACK Dashboard software, a clean and intuitive utility. It provides at-a-glance health monitoring, temperature readings, and performance metrics. The most interesting feature is “Gaming Mode,” which disables the drive’s low-power states to ensure it’s always ready for maximum performance. While the real-world impact for casual gaming is debatable, for competitive players seeking every possible millisecond of advantage, it’s a welcome feature. The entire process, from opening the box to having a ready-to-use drive, took less than 10 minutes, making it one of the easiest and most impactful upgrades you can perform.

Thermals and Efficiency: Cool, Calm, and Collected
High speed can often mean high heat, which can lead to thermal throttling and reduced performance. Given that the WD_BLACK SN770 2TB NVMe M.2 SSD is a DRAM-less drive without a built-in heatsink, we were keenly interested in its thermal performance. Western Digital’s design focuses on power efficiency, which in turn helps reduce heat output. During our testing, which included extended gaming sessions and large file transfers, the drive performed admirably. Under a typical gaming load, temperatures monitored via the WD_BLACK Dashboard hovered around a very reasonable 50-55°C when installed under our motherboard’s stock heatsink.
We then ran a sustained benchmark test to push it to its limits. Even then, the temperature peaked at around 70°C, staying well below the throttling threshold. This confirms what one user noted as a “pleasant surprise”: “Heat buildup is minimal, even during long gaming sessions.” For most desktop PC users, especially those with decent case airflow or a motherboard heatsink, overheating will not be an issue. For those planning to install it in a thermally constrained environment like a thin-and-light laptop or a PS5 without adding a third-party cooler, an aftermarket M.2 heatsink is a wise and inexpensive precaution, as one reviewer rightly recommended. The drive’s efficiency is a key strength, allowing it to deliver sustained performance without turning into a miniature furnace.

How Does the WD_BLACK SN770 2TB Compare to the Alternatives?
The SSD market is fiercely competitive. While the SN770 carves out a fantastic niche, it’s important to see how it stacks up against other popular options to ensure you’re making the right choice for your specific needs.
1. fanxiang 1TB M.2 NVMe SSD PCIe Gen4 Heatsink
The fanxiang S880 goes after the top-tier performance crown, advertising blistering read speeds of up to 7,300 MB/s. For users who need the absolute fastest drive for tasks like 8K video editing or professional data processing, this drive might pull ahead in raw throughput. It also comes with an included heatsink, adding value and convenience for those whose motherboards lack one. However, the trade-off comes in capacity and brand recognition. At this price point, you’re getting 1TB of storage compared to the SN770’s 2TB. The fanxiang is an excellent choice for performance enthusiasts who prioritize maximum speed over sheer capacity and are comfortable with a less established brand.
2. Samsung 870 QVO 2TB Internal SSD
The Samsung 870 QVO represents a completely different approach to storage. As a 2.5-inch SATA SSD, its performance is limited by the SATA III interface to around 560 MB/s—nearly ten times slower than the SN770. So why consider it? Compatibility and cost. This drive is the perfect upgrade for older desktops or laptops that lack an M.2 slot. It still provides a monumental speed boost over a traditional HDD and offers a massive 2TB of storage, often at a lower price than its NVMe counterpart. If you need bulk storage for a secondary drive or are upgrading an older system on a strict budget, the Samsung 870 QVO is a reliable and spacious workhorse.
3. Western Digital Blue SN580 1TB NVMe SSD
The WD Blue SN580 is the SN770’s more budget-conscious sibling. As a PCIe Gen3 drive, its speeds top out around 4,150 MB/s. While slower than the Gen4 SN770, this is still incredibly fast and more than enough for the vast majority of gaming and general use cases. This drive is ideal for users with older motherboards that only support PCIe Gen3, as they wouldn’t benefit from the SN770’s higher Gen4 speeds anyway. It’s also a great option for builders on a tighter budget who want the NVMe form factor and speed but are willing to sacrifice some top-end performance to save money.
